Plan and coordinate own work with various business areas to meet deadlines, and direct others in production of work products as needed.
Mentor, review projects and assist other designers with projects and programs
Attend client meetings and be prepared to discuss video production process, capabilities and limitations.
Work with other designers on multicomponent projects, and partner with clients to shape deliverables.
Produce 2D vector animations, video editing and sound mixing/voiceover editing for videos.
Utilize and edit photography or videography footage for use in materials and presentations.
Ensure quality control through approval of proofs and review/testing of materials before deployment
Plan, manage and deliver multimedia design deliverables, such as videos and print materials, from concept through completion to communicate to and educate the public and other stakeholders about community infrastructure projects.
Research technology/production techniques, and processes as necessary for each project

Bachelor's degree in Graphic Design, Animation, Video Editing or Fine Arts related field of study or equivalent experience
Experience with 3D animations.
Experience with remediation software such as MadeToTag.
Ability to interpret and distill highly technical information for mainstream delivery.
Experience with Premiere, After Effects, Media Encoder, and/or Dreamweaver; offset printing/digital printing/color correction
